Carbon-capture policy a key focus of conference

As industry and government leaders gather in Edmonton this week for the Carbon Capture Canada convention, ground has been broken on a project in central Alberta meant to store 1.5 million tonnes of carbon dioxide per year from industrial developments, including many in the Edmonton region.

Hydrogen in Calgary could unlock freight options for Edmonton

With $3 million in funding from Emissions Reduction Alberta, Azolla Hydrogen will be able to serve long-haul truckers in Calgary, a key step in making it plausible for fleets to be hydrogen-fuelled, said president and CEO Jared Sayers

Five Edmonton-area projects share in emissions-reduction funding

If the five Edmonton-based projects to share in $15.7 million from Emissions Reduction Alberta succeed, they are expected to reduce greenhouse gas emissions by the equivalent of 4,700 tonnes of carbon dioxide by 2030, generate 504 person-years of employment, and contribute $81 million to Alberta's GDP
